Window seal failure is a common issue for commercial and residential windows with glass that is insulated. This can cause moisture-laden air to get between the glass panes, making windows appear hazy and decreases their insulation. Window repair professionals can fix damaged seals and replace them for less than replacing them.

The failure of window seals is a typical issue for older homes that have insulated windows (dual or triple-pane). The moisture-laden air can get trapped between the panes causing fogging and condensation. Window repair specialists can restore windows that are insulated by replacing the broken seal and then reinstalling the glass unit, thus saving homeowners the expense of a new windows. They can also reduce energy loss by upgrading old windows to energy efficient models with windows with insulated glass, window films and other innovations. They can install energy-saving double-paned windows or replace single pane windows. They can also repair or replace window seals, sash cords, and other insulating elements.
